Superb Murphy beats Xiao with a session to spare

Summary

Shaun Murphy won his snooker match against Xiao Guodong 13-3 at the 2026 World Championship and became the first player to reach the quarter-finals. Murphy finished the match early by winning with a session to spare and will face the winner of the match between Zhao Xintong and Ding Junhui next.

Key Facts

  • Shaun Murphy defeated China's Xiao Guodong with a score of 13-3.
  • Murphy secured his win with one session left to play, meaning he finished the match early.
  • Murphy has won the World Championship once (in 2005) and has been runner-up three times.
  • In the match, Murphy made several high-scoring breaks, including scores over 100 points.
  • Next, Murphy will play the winner of the all-Chinese match between Zhao Xintong and Ding Junhui.
  • The quarter-finals will start on Tuesday and end on Wednesday.
  • Murphy is 43 years old and seeded eighth in the tournament.
  • He expressed enjoyment of the game and confidence that he can still improve.
